Damn Game and Yukmouth on the same track after their beef? If anyone followed their beef like I did, Yukmouth gave him a lyrical ass whooping a couple times. And then they were supposed to do a song to squash their beef, their mutual friend Speedy hooked them up to squash it. Yukmouth lays his verse big upping The Game and shit, and then Yukmouth leaves the studio he had to catch a flight somewhere. Game comes in and does his little slick shit, and gets on the song to squash the beef which Yukmouth did, and he disses Yukmouth on the song, that was some bullshit. So then Yukmouth responded with a couple diss tracks and fucked Game up, but its all good now I guess huh? So is the track posted up yet?
